diff --git a/docs/images/ubuntu/add-disk.png b/docs/images/ubuntu/add-disk.png old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/add-disk.md b/docs/software/ubuntu/add-disk.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/add-s3.md b/docs/software/ubuntu/add-s3.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/backup/db.md b/docs/software/ubuntu/backup/db.md new file mode 100644 index 0000000..bb31f81 --- /dev/null +++ b/docs/software/ubuntu/backup/db.md @@ -0,0 +1,23 @@ +# Бекап баз данных + +## PostgreSQL + +Backup your databases +``` +docker exec -t your-db-container pg_dumpall -c -U postgres > dump_`date +%d-%m-%Y"_"%H_%M_%S`.sql` +``` +Restore your databases +``` +cat your_dump.sql | docker exec -i your-db-container psql -U postgres +``` + +## MySQL/MariaDB + +Backup your databases +``` +docker exec -t your-db-container mysqldump -u root -p | gzip > wpbackup.sql.gz +``` +Restore your databases +``` +docker exec -t your-db-container mysqldump -u root -p < wpbackup.sql +``` \ No newline at end of file diff --git a/docs/software/ubuntu/backup/google.md b/docs/software/ubuntu/backup/google.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/backup/yandex.md b/docs/software/ubuntu/backup/yandex.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/commands.md b/docs/software/ubuntu/commands.md old mode 100644 new mode 100755 index 1ba2f03..a8833ba --- a/docs/software/ubuntu/commands.md +++ b/docs/software/ubuntu/commands.md @@ -299,7 +299,6 @@ | `du -sh dir1` | подсчитывает и выводит размер, занимаемый директорией 'dir1' (Прим.переводчика. ключ -h работает не во всех *nix системах) | `du -sk * \| sort -rn` | отображает размер и имена файлов и директорий, с соритровкой по размеру | `rpm -q -a --qf '%10{SIZE}t%{NAME}n' \| sort -k1,1n` | показывает размер используемого дискового пространства, занимаемое файлами rpm-пакета, с сортировкой по размеру (fedora, redhat и т.п.) -| `| `dpkg-query -W -f='${Installed-Size;10}t${Package}n' \| sort -k1,1n` | показывает размер используемого дискового пространства, занимаемое файлами deb-пакета, с сортировкой по размеру (ubuntu, debian т.п.) ## Пользователи и группы diff --git a/docs/software/ubuntu/errors.md b/docs/software/ubuntu/errors.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/index.md b/docs/software/ubuntu/index.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/lvm.md b/docs/software/ubuntu/lvm.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/mariadb.md b/docs/software/ubuntu/mariadb.md index ca9da3c..1e4c7ea 100755 --- a/docs/software/ubuntu/mariadb.md +++ b/docs/software/ubuntu/mariadb.md @@ -16,7 +16,7 @@ sudo mysql_secure_installation Далее я распишу подробнее все шаги и как проверить, что база работает и имеет безопасную конфигурацию. -## Шаг 1 — Установка MariaDB +## Установка MariaDB На момент написания этой статьи репозитории APT по умолчанию в Ubuntu 22.04 включают версию MariaDB 10.11.4 @@ -34,7 +34,7 @@ sudo apt install mariadb-server Эти команды установят MariaDB, но не предложат установить пароль или внести какие-либо другие изменения в конфигурацию. Поскольку конфигурация по умолчанию оставляет вашу установку MariaDB небезопасной, вы будете использовать сценарий, предоставляемый пакетом, `mariadb-server`для ограничения доступа к серверу и удаления неиспользуемых учетных записей. -## Шаг 2 — Настройка MariaDB +## Настройка MariaDB Далее запускаем предлагаемый сценарий настройки безопасности. Этот сценарий изменяет некоторые из менее безопасных параметров по умолчанию для таких вещей, как удаленный вход в систему **root** и пользователей. @@ -93,7 +93,7 @@ Set root password? [Y/n] n На этом мы завершили первоначальную настройку безопасности MariaDB. Далее я распишу, что нужно сделать, чтобы аутентифицироваться на своем сервере MariaDB с помощью пароля. -## Шаг 3 — (Необязательно) Создание пользователя-администратора, использующего аутентификацию по паролю +## Создание пользователя-администратора, использующего аутентификацию по паролю Теперь создадим отдельную учетную запись с правами **root** для доступа на основе пароля. Открываем командную строку MariaDB с вашего терминала: @@ -122,7 +122,7 @@ exit Теперь протестируем установку MariaDB. -## Шаг 4 — Тестирование MariaDB +## Тестирование MariaDB При установке из репозиториев по умолчанию MariaDB запустится автоматически. Чтобы проверить это, проверим статус. @@ -170,4 +170,6 @@ UNIX socket /run/mysqld/mysqld.sock Uptime: 14 hours 17 min 25 sec Threads: 1 Questions: 76 Slow queries: 0 Opens: 33 Open tables: 26 Queries per second avg: 0.001 -``` \ No newline at end of file +``` + +## diff --git a/docs/software/ubuntu/proxy-system.md b/docs/software/ubuntu/proxy-system.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/watchdog.md b/docs/software/ubuntu/watchdog.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/webdav/google.md b/docs/software/ubuntu/webdav/google.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/webdav/yandex.md b/docs/software/ubuntu/webdav/yandex.md old mode 100644 new mode 100755 diff --git a/docs/software/ubuntu/xrdp.md b/docs/software/ubuntu/xrdp.md old mode 100644 new mode 100755